ObjectiveC 20 Essentials Second Edition eBook Neil Smyth
Download As PDF : ObjectiveC 20 Essentials Second Edition eBook Neil Smyth
Now updated for Xcode 4.3.x, Automatic Reference Counting (ARC) and the c99 standard, the objective of this book is to teach the skills necessary to program in Objective-C using a style that is easy to follow, rich in examples and accessible to those who have never used Objective-C before. Topics covered include the fundamentals of Objective-C such as variables, looping and flow control. Also included are details of object oriented programming, working with files and memory and the Objective-C Foundation framework.
Regardless of whether you are developing for Mac OS X or the iPhone, or just want to learn Objective-C, this book covers everything you need to know about the Objective-C language in 31 detailed and easy to follow chapters.
Topics covered in this Second Edition of Objective-C 2.0 Essentials include
- The History of Objective-C
- Installing Xcode and Compiling Objective-C on Mac OS X
- Objective-C 2.0 Data Types
- Working with Variables and Constants in Objective-C
- Objective-C Operators and Expressions
- Objective-C 2.0 Operator Precedence
- Commenting Objective-C Code
- Objective-C Flow Control with if and else
- The Objective-C switch Statement
- Objective-C Looping - The for Statement
- Objective-C Looping with do and while Statements
- An Overview of Objective-C Object Oriented Programming
- Writing Objective-C Class Methods
- Objective-C - Data Encapsulation, Synthesized Accessors and Dot Notation
- Objective-C Inheritance
- Pointers and Indirection in Objective-C
- Objective-C Dynamic Binding and Typing with the id Type
- Objective-C Variable Scope and Storage Class
- An Overview of Objective-C Functions
- Objective-C Enumerators
- An Overview of the Objective-C Foundation Framework
- Working with String Objects in Objective-C
- Understanding Objective-C Number Objects
- Working with Objective-C Array Objects
- Objective-C Dictionary Objects
- Working with Directories in Objective-C
- Working with Files in Objective-C
- Constructing and Manipulating Paths with NSPathUtilities
- Copying Objects in Objective-C
- Using Objective-C Preprocessor Directives
ObjectiveC 20 Essentials Second Edition eBook Neil Smyth
This book has an unbelievable number of typos/grammatical errors... and it is still a great book to me.This book is perfect for somebody who already knows how to program in a C++ like language and is just trying to get a better feel for Objective-C... weeks before reading this book I read another Objective-C book (that is twice as big with smaller font) and this book made me feel like I don't need anymore. I've read dozens of C++/C/PHP/Perl/AS/VB/Java/many more etc., etc... books years ago so I am just getting back into coding with Objective-C and this book is an easy, very quick read that really does cover the essentials like the title says :)
Its rare to find a book that delivers on what you really need to know like this. I don't know if the author had anybody edit but even with all the mistakes I'll be reading this book again probably in months to come and this book is up there with my favorite programming books ever, thanks!
This book is so great I rarely do this but I looked up all his other titles just so I can buy them too hopefully he teaches just as well in his other books.
Product details
|
Tags : Amazon.com: Objective-C 2.0 Essentials - Second Edition eBook: Neil Smyth: Kindle Store,ebook,Neil Smyth,Objective-C 2.0 Essentials - Second Edition,COMPUTERS Programming Apple Programming,COMPUTERS Programming Object Oriented
People also read other books :
- Peak Island a romance of buccaneer days Anna W Ford Piper 9781177285902 Books
- Cracked Up to Be (Audible Audio Edition) Courtney Summers Khristine Hvam Audible Studios Books
- The Statue of Three Lies David Cargill 9781445214689 Books
- Sexcessful Failures eBook Dave Glenn
ObjectiveC 20 Essentials Second Edition eBook Neil Smyth Reviews
I have read quite a few Objective C books. Or, I've tried to at least. This is the only one that I've liked. It's really, really good. It's succinct and gets right to the point, yet it's very easy to understand. If you know a programming language, you can easily learn Objective C with this book. Get it.
Good aid th Obj-C use
Perfect book for experienced c or c++ or c# programmer who is new to obj c. Easily read it in a weekend and seemed to hit the topics I needed help with.
I don't think I will need another book on this subject.
If you are experienced programming in any C-like language (C, C++, Java, PHP, etc.) and you understand pointers, this book will quickly get you off the ground with Objective-C. There are a number of obvious typos in the book and the version which I read on my iPad had some formatting issues in code listings, but overall this is a well-written book jam-packed with well-presented info. Unlike a lot of Obj-C books available, this one is up to date. Cocoa here I come!
I am totally new to the Mac OS X, iOS, C, and Objective-C environments. My prior programming experience is with Microsoft Visual FoxPro (albeit OOP). However, the owner of my company has decided he would rather carry an iPad on the road than a Windows-driven laptop. So..... after recently purchasing "iPad iOS 5 Development Essentials" by the same author, I realized I needed major help with Objective-C itself. This book has met those needs!
I expected to receive a thick, old-style programming reference manual that (unrealistically) would contain examples solving several of my problems. Instead this book is frighteningly thin, with 31 very short concise chapters, many of which are only 4-5 pages long. But after just two weeks I've discovered that this book has taught the skills necessary for solving coding issues on my own. Particularly helpful were the chapters on Pointers and Indirection, Synthesizers and Dot Notation, and handling of String and Number Objects. Many of the other chapters provide correct Objective-C syntax for programming concepts with which I am already familiar. Again, there were no examples even close to my applications. Rather the book has provided foundation training so I can begin programming on my own.
This book has an unbelievable number of typos/grammatical errors... and it is still a great book to me.
This book is perfect for somebody who already knows how to program in a C++ like language and is just trying to get a better feel for Objective-C... weeks before reading this book I read another Objective-C book (that is twice as big with smaller font) and this book made me feel like I don't need anymore. I've read dozens of C++/C/PHP/Perl/AS/VB/Java/many more etc., etc... books years ago so I am just getting back into coding with Objective-C and this book is an easy, very quick read that really does cover the essentials like the title says )
Its rare to find a book that delivers on what you really need to know like this. I don't know if the author had anybody edit but even with all the mistakes I'll be reading this book again probably in months to come and this book is up there with my favorite programming books ever, thanks!
This book is so great I rarely do this but I looked up all his other titles just so I can buy them too hopefully he teaches just as well in his other books.
0 Response to "∎ [PDF] Free ObjectiveC 20 Essentials Second Edition eBook Neil Smyth"
Post a Comment